Threats Against Lawmakers Surge
- 📈 The FBI and Capitol police report that threats against members of Congress are surging, reaching nearly 9,500 last year, the highest in four years.
- 🎯 Investigators found that the suspect in the Minnesota shooting was carrying a list of potential targets containing 45 names, primarily Democratic lawmakers.
Debate Over Security Resources
- ⚖️ While some advocate for increased spending to enhance security, others, like Senator John Cornin, believe resources should be proportional to the threat and avoid overreaction.
- 📌 The incident highlights ongoing debates about how to best protect elected officials in the face of escalating political violence.
